What is Creatine and Why Is It So Effective?
Creatine is a naturally occurring compound found in small amounts in foods like red meat and fish. It is also produced by the body and stored primarily in muscle tissue.
Its main role is to help regenerate ATP (adenosine triphosphate) — the body’s primary energy source for:
-
Strength training
-
High-intensity exercise
-
Sprinting and explosive movements
-
Even brain function
By increasing creatine stores, the body can produce energy more efficiently, leading to:
✔ Increased strength and power
✔ Improved endurance in high-intensity training
✔ Faster recovery between sets
✔ Enhanced muscle growth over time
Creatine Is No Longer Just for Muscle
What’s driving the surge in popularity is new research showing that creatine may support:
🧠 Brain Function & Cognitive Performance
Creatine plays a role in brain energy metabolism. Studies suggest it may help with:
-
Mental clarity
-
Focus
-
Cognitive performance under stress or fatigue
❤️ Healthy Aging & Longevity
As we age, natural creatine production declines. Supplementing may help:
-
Maintain muscle mass
-
Support bone strength
-
Improve overall physical function
⚡ Daily Energy & Recovery
Even outside the gym, creatine may help:
-
Reduce fatigue
-
Improve energy levels
-
Support faster recovery from physical stress
Creatine Monohydrate vs Creatine HCL – What’s the Difference?
When shopping for creatine, you’ll typically see two of the most popular forms:
Creatine Monohydrate (The Gold Standard)
Creatine Monohydrate is the most researched and widely used form of creatine.
Benefits:
✔ Proven effectiveness for strength and muscle growth
✔ Excellent value and affordability
✔ Backed by decades of research
Best for:
-
Anyone looking for maximum results at the best price
-
Beginners and experienced lifters alike
Creatine HCL (Hydrochloride)
Creatine HCL is a newer form designed for improved solubility and digestion.
Benefits:
✔ Highly soluble in water
✔ Requires a smaller dose
✔ May reduce bloating or stomach discomfort for some users
Best for:
-
Those who experience bloating with monohydrate
-
Users looking for a more concentrated serving
- Most popular with Power Lifters and Strength Athletes
Which One Should You Choose?
For most people, creatine monohydrate remains the top choice due to its proven results and cost-effectiveness.
However, creatine HCL is a great alternative for those who want a lighter, easier-to-digest option.
